Advance Auto Parts Brake Pads: What Drivers Need to Know

Brake pads are one of the most frequently replaced parts on any vehicle, and Advance Auto Parts is one of the most common places drivers turn to buy them — whether they're doing the job themselves or picking up parts before heading to a shop. Here's a clear look at what's available, how brake pad selection actually works, and what shapes the right choice for any given vehicle.

What Advance Auto Parts Sells in the Brake Pad Category

Advance Auto Parts carries brake pads across multiple brands and performance tiers, ranging from economy options to premium and performance-grade pads. Common brands stocked include Raybestos, Bosch, Wagner, ACDelco, and their own house brands. Some locations also carry specialty lines aimed at trucks, SUVs, or performance vehicles.

The inventory available at any given store — or online for in-store pickup or shipping — depends on your vehicle's year, make, model, and trim. The same vehicle can have different brake specifications depending on whether it has a base or upgraded brake package from the factory.

The Three Main Brake Pad Compounds 🔧

Brake pad selection starts with friction material type. Each compound has real trade-offs:

CompoundCharacteristicsCommon Use
Organic (NAO)Soft, quiet, low dust, wears fasterLight-duty, everyday commuting
Semi-metallicDurable, better heat dissipation, can be noisierTrucks, performance, towing
CeramicLow dust, quiet, consistent fade resistanceDaily drivers, luxury vehicles

Most passenger cars sold in the U.S. come from the factory with ceramic or semi-metallic pads, depending on the model. Replacing them with the same compound type generally preserves the braking feel the vehicle was engineered for.

What "Grade" or "Tier" Actually Means at a Parts Store

Advance Auto and other parts retailers typically organize brake pads into good-better-best tiers. The difference between tiers usually reflects:

  • Friction material quality — higher-tier pads often use more refined compounds with more consistent bite
  • Hardware included — premium kits frequently include new shims, clips, and hardware that budget pads may not
  • Noise and dust control — higher tiers often include better shims and coatings for quieter, cleaner operation
  • Warranty coverage — premium lines sometimes carry longer or more comprehensive warranty terms

A budget pad may perform adequately for a low-mileage commuter vehicle driven gently in a mild climate. The same pad on a heavy truck used for hauling, or a driver in mountainous terrain, may wear prematurely or perform inconsistently under load.

Variables That Shape Which Brake Pad Is Right

No single pad is the right answer for every vehicle and driver. The factors that actually matter include:

Vehicle type and weight. A full-size pickup or large SUV puts far more demand on brake components than a compact sedan. Heavier vehicles typically need pads rated for higher thermal loads.

Driving environment. Stop-and-go city driving generates more heat and friction cycles per mile than highway cruising. Mountain driving with long descents is particularly demanding on brake pads and rotors.

Driving habits. Aggressive or late braking wears pads faster regardless of compound. Drivers who coast and brake early extend pad life significantly.

Rotor condition. Installing new pads on worn or warped rotors undermines performance and can accelerate pad wear. Rotors have minimum thickness specifications — if they're below spec or heavily grooved, new pads alone won't restore full braking performance.

Axle position. Front brakes typically handle 60–70% of stopping force on most vehicles and wear faster than rear brakes. Some vehicles, particularly performance models and those with weight over the rear axle, have more balanced front-to-rear brake bias.

Climate and humidity. Moisture accelerates surface rust on rotors, which can cause pad glazing or uneven wear in regions with significant humidity or road salt use. ❄️

DIY vs. Professional Installation

Brake pad replacement is one of the more accessible DIY maintenance tasks, but it does require the right tools, a safe workspace, and some mechanical familiarity. At minimum, the job calls for:

  • A floor jack and jack stands rated for your vehicle
  • A C-clamp or brake piston tool to compress the caliper
  • Basic hand tools
  • Brake cleaner and fresh brake fluid (to top off after compressing pistons)

Skipping the brake bedding process — a series of moderate stops after installation to seat the pads against the rotor surface — is a common DIY mistake that can lead to uneven wear or reduced performance early on.

Professional installation costs vary by region, shop type, and vehicle. Labor for a front axle brake job at an independent shop generally runs less than at a dealership, but quality of work depends more on the technician than the location.

Lifetime Warranty Pads: What That Actually Means

Several brands sold at Advance Auto offer lifetime warranty replacement. This typically means if the pads wear out under normal conditions, the parts will be replaced at no cost. What it doesn't cover is labor — and if pads are warrantied but rotor or caliper issues contributed to rapid wear, the underlying cause still needs to be addressed.

What Brake Pads Don't Tell You on Their Own

Buying the right pad for a vehicle assumes the rest of the brake system is in serviceable condition. Sticking calipers, weak brake hoses, low fluid, or worn rotors can all reduce braking performance regardless of pad quality. If a vehicle has been showing symptoms — pulling to one side under braking, a soft or spongy pedal, or grinding sounds — those aren't pad selection problems. They point to issues a physical inspection needs to sort out.

The pad is one part of a system. How that system is performing on any specific vehicle, at any specific mileage, in any specific condition, is something only a hands-on look can answer. 🔍
